About Rush Street Interactive Inc

Rush Street Interactive, Inc. is a digital gaming and sports betting company operating in the regulated U.S. and international markets. The company owns and operates online casino (iGaming) and sports wagering platforms, including BetRivers and PlaySugarHouse brands. RSI focuses on providing a secure and high-quality online gaming experience, leveraging its proprietary technology platform and commitment to responsible gaming.

About iShares Broad USD Investment Grade Corporate Bond

USIG is a low-cost ETF providing broad exposure to over 11,000 U.S. investment-grade corporate bonds. It tracks the ICE BofA US Corporate Index, featuring high-quality debt from 2026 leaders like Citigroup, Bank of America, and Oracle.
